Second verse, same as the first

European leaders have been successful in pressuring Ireland to put the EU Constitution/Lisbon Treaty, the Washington Generals of international treaties, up to a second referendum.

IHT:
Ireland agreed in principle Thursday to hold a second vote on an accord designed to strengthen the European Union, but opponents promised to try to turn Europe-wide elections next year into a referendum on the way the bloc does business.


I'd be shocked if it passed.
